In the path planning of the multi-AGV(Automated Guided Vehicles) system, the topology map model of the AGV is constructed, and the tabu algorithm based on the global neighborhood search is designed to solve the shortest path combinatorial optimization problem efficiently and accurately. Then group experiments under different scale calculation examples are conducted to verify the optimization effect of the tabu search algorithm on path energy consumption attributes, time attributes, and path load balancing target parameters, in order to improve the stability and efficiency of the multi-AGV system.
